There seems to be a little confusion here, so just to clarify:
You can only connect to the M600 through the CAN bus (connected to pins B24 and B23 on the M600) using either a UTC or a CAN cable.
You can connect to the SDL through the same CAN bus (connected to pins 35 and 36 on the SDL) using the same UTC as the M600, or via separate USB wiring (connected to pins 9, 10 , 24 and 25 on the SDL).
I would recommend connecting to the SDL via USB as it is faster than CAN and it allows simultaneous connection to the M600 (if you use CAN for both devices then ECU Manager will prevent communications with the SDL).
One thing that causes confusion is that both methods of connection to the SDL appear to be USB, but that is only on the PC side. The UTC actually stands for 'USB To CAN', so although it connects to the USB port on the PC, it is actually using CAN to communicate with the SDL.
